- 准备工作:下载安装包
- 开始安装:一步步引导
- 配置首次启动(可选但推荐)
- 启动与验证
- 常见问题与解决方法
第一步:准备工作:下载安装包
在安装之前,你需要确保你的电脑满足基本要求,并下载正确的安装文件。

系统要求
- 操作系统:Windows 10 或更高版本。
- 内存:至少 4GB RAM,推荐 8GB 或以上。
- Java 环境:这是最关键的一点! SQL Developer 是一个 Java 应用程序,它需要一个 Java 运行环境 来运行。
- 注意:从 SQL Developer 21.2 版本开始,安装程序会自动捆绑一个 JDK(Java Development Kit),你无需手动安装 Java。
- 如果你使用的是 21.2 之前的版本,则需要手动安装 JDK 并配置环境变量。本教程以最新的自动捆绑 JDK 的版本为例,所以你可以跳过手动安装 Java 的步骤。
下载 SQL Developer
-
打开浏览器,访问 Oracle 官方下载页面: https://www.oracle.com/database/technologies/appdev/sqldeveloper.html
-
在页面中找到 "Download" 按钮,点击进入下载页面。
-
你会看到几个下载选项,对于大多数用户,请选择:
- "Download for Windows x64":这是 64 位 Windows 系统的安装包,文件名通常以
sqldeveloper-*-*-no-jdk.zipno-jdk表示它不包含JDK,需要你手动配置,为了方便,我们推荐下载包含 JDK 的版本。
- "Download for Windows x64":这是 64 位 Windows 系统的安装包,文件名通常以
-
如何找到包含 JDK 的版本?
(图片来源网络,侵删)- 在下载列表中,寻找文件名包含
with-jdk的 zip 文件,sqldeveloper-23.2.0.234.2340-no-jdk.zip(不带 JDK) 和sqldeveloper-23.2.0.234.2340-with-jdk-23.0.1.zip(带 JDK)。 - 强烈建议下载
with-jdk版本,这样可以避免后续配置 Java 环境的麻烦。
- 在下载列表中,寻找文件名包含
-
同意许可协议,然后点击下载链接,文件较大(约 1GB 左右),请耐心等待下载完成。
第二步:开始安装:一步步引导
SQL Developer 的安装非常简单,它本质上是一个“解压即用”的程序,但官方提供了一个安装向导来帮助你完成配置。
使用官方安装向导(推荐)
-
找到你下载好的
.zip文件(sqldeveloper-23.2.0.234.2340-with-jdk-23.0.1.zip),不要直接解压,而是右键点击它,选择 “全部解压缩...” (Extract All...)。 -
在解压向导中,选择一个目标路径(
D:\Oracle\sqldeveloper),然后点击“提取”,这会创建一个包含所有文件的文件夹。
(图片来源网络,侵删) -
进入解压后的文件夹,找到名为
sqldeveloper.exe的可执行文件,双击运行它。 -
官方的安装向导会启动,点击 "Next"。
-
选择 JDK:
- 由于我们下载的是
with-jdk版本,向导会自动检测到捆绑的 JDK 路径(D:\Oracle\sqldeveloper\jdk),它会默认选中这个路径。 - 保持默认选择,点击 "Next",如果你手动安装了其他 JDK,也可以在这里选择那个路径。
- 由于我们下载的是
-
选择 IDE 主目录:
- 这是指定 SQL Developer 配置文件存放位置的地方,通常保持默认即可,它会指向你解压的根目录(
D:\Oracle\sqldeveloper)。 - 点击 "Next"。
- 这是指定 SQL Developer 配置文件存放位置的地方,通常保持默认即可,它会指向你解压的根目录(
-
创建快捷方式:
- 勾选 "Create a Desktop Shortcut"(创建桌面快捷方式)和 "Create a Start Menu Shortcut"(创建开始菜单快捷方式),方便以后启动。
- 点击 "Next"。
-
准备安装:
检查摘要信息,确认无误后,点击 "Install" 开始安装。
-
安装完成:
安装向导会提示安装完成,点击 "Finish"。
手动解压(更简单)
如果你不想使用安装向导,也可以手动完成,这在技术上是一样的。
-
将下载的
.zip文件解压到一个你喜欢的位置,D:\Oracle\sqldeveloper。 -
进入解压后的文件夹,直接双击
sqldeveloper.exe即可启动程序。
优点:速度极快,没有多余的步骤。 缺点:不会自动创建桌面快捷方式,需要你手动创建。
第三步:配置首次启动(可选但推荐)
第一次启动时,SQL Developer 可能会提示你进行一些基本设置。
-
检查更新:启动后,它会弹出一个窗口询问是否要检查更新,你可以选择 "Check for Updates" 或 "Skip and Check Later",通常可以直接跳过,因为新版本刚下载下来就是最新的。
-
设置内存(重要!):
- 如果你的电脑内存较大(16GB 或以上),可以分配更多内存给 SQL Developer,以提高处理大数据时的性能。
- 关闭 SQL Developer。
- 用记事本打开
sqldeveloper\sqldeveloper.conf文件。 - 找到类似
AddVMOption -Xms256m和AddVMOption -Xmx768m的行。-Xms是初始堆内存大小。-Xmx是最大堆内存大小。
- 你可以适当增加
-Xmx的值,例如改为-Xmx2048m(2GB) 或-Xmx4096m(4GB)。不要设置得过高,以免占用系统全部内存导致卡顿。
-
设置 JDK 路径(如果未使用安装向导):
- 如果你是手动解压且没有使用安装向导,你需要手动指定 JDK 路径。
- 用记事本打开
sqldeveloper\ide\bin\product.conf文件。 - 找到
oracle.jdk.path这一行,将其值修改为你 JDK 的安装路径,oracle.jdk.path=D:/Java/jdk-17.0.2(注意路径分隔符用 或\\)。
第四步:启动与验证
一切准备就绪!
-
启动:双击桌面上的快捷方式,或者在解压文件夹中双击
sqldeveloper.exe。 -
首次运行:
- 首次启动可能需要一些时间来初始化。
- 它会提示你选择一个默认的 IDE 主题(亮色/暗色),选择你喜欢的即可。
- 它会进入主界面。
-
连接数据库(验证安装是否成功):
- 在左侧的 "Connections"(连接)窗口,点击左上角的 号。
- 在弹出的 "New/Select Database Connection" 窗口中:
- Connection Name:给你的连接起个名字,"My Local DB"。
- Username:输入数据库用户名,
system。 - Password:输入该用户的密码。
- Connection Type:通常选择 "Basic"。
- Role:默认是 "Default"。
- Connection Identifier:
host:port/service_name。- 本地 Oracle Express Edition (XE):通常是
localhost:1521/XE。 - 本地 Oracle 19c/21c:通常是
localhost:1521/ORCLCDB或localhost:1521/FREE(取决于你的安装)。 - 远程数据库:填写服务器的 IP 和对应的端口及服务名。
- 本地 Oracle Express Edition (XE):通常是
- 点击 "Test" 按钮,如果连接成功,会显示 "Status: Success"。
- 最后点击 "Connect"。
-
成功标志:
- 如果连接成功,你就可以在左侧看到你的连接名,展开后可以看到该用户下的所有表、视图等对象。
- 在右侧的 SQL 工作表中,你可以输入
SELECT * FROM V$VERSION;然后按F5或点击 "Run Script" 按钮,如果能成功查询并显示数据库版本信息,那么恭喜你,SQL Developer 已经完全安装并配置成功了!
